当前所在位置: 首页 > 美食推荐 > 正文

什么是面向对象的方法

2023-10-30 admin 【 字体:

大家好,今天小编来为大家解答什么是面向对象的方法这个问题,面向对象的是什么意思很多人还不知道,现在让我们一起来看看吧!

本文目录

  1. 什么是面向对象的方法
  2. 面向对象编程是什么意思
  3. 面向对象程序设计语言,为什么叫面向对象啊
  4. 面向对象中的对象具体指什么

面向对象的程序设计语言必须有描述对象及其相互之间关系的语言成分。这些程序设计语言可以归纳为以下几类:系统中一切事物皆为对象;对象是属性及其操作的封装体;对象可按其性质划分为类,对象成为类的实例;实例关系和继承关系是对象之间的静态关系;消息传递是对象之间动态联系的唯一形式,也是计算的唯一形式;方法是消息的序列。

1、面向对象编程(Object-OrientedProgramming,简称OOP)是一种编程范式,它将程序中的数据和操作数据的方法封装在一起,形成对象。对象是具有特定属性和行为的实体,通过定义类来创建对象。面向对象编程强调数据的抽象和封装,通过类的继承、多态等机制实现代码的重用和灵活性。

2、面向对象编程使得程序更易于理解、维护和扩展,提高了代码的可重用性和可靠性。常见的面向对象编程语言有Java、C++、Python等。

1、之所以叫面向对象是因为,程序设计语言能用相关的工具画出一些控件。相对的,写代码比较少,一些api函数已经帮你封装好了。与面向对象相反的面向过程的程序设计,必须要一行一行的把代码敲进去才能实现一个效果,比如一个界面。

2、面向对象(ObjectOriented,OO)是软件开发方法。面向对象的概念和应用已超越了程序设计和软件开发,扩展到如数据库系统、交互式界面、应用结构、应用平台、分布式系统、网络管理结构、CAD技术、人工智能等领域。面向对象是一种对现实世界理解和抽象的方法,是计算机编程技术发展到一定阶段后的产物。

3、面向对象语言(Object-OrientedLanguage)是一类以对象作为基本程序结构单位的程序设计语言,指用于描述的设计是以对象为核心,而对象是程序运行时刻的基本成分。语言中提供了类、继承等成分,有识认性、多态性、类别性和继承性四个主要特点。

4、面向对象语言的发展有两个方向:一种是纯面向对象语言,如Smalltalk、EIFFEL等;另一种是混合型面向对象语言,即在过程式语言及其它语言中加入类、继承等成分,如C++、Objective-C等。

你说的是ac++吧,那我就用C++给你解释!什么是对象?在C++中任何占内存的实体都是对象。

OK,本文到此结束,希望对大家有所帮助。

阅读全文
友情链接